As Charania notes in his report, the Celtics have five players in Porzingis, Holiday, Jayson Tatum, Jaylen Brown, and Derrick White set to make $28 million+ next season. If left as is, it would contribute to a league-record $500 million salary bill.

I predict they do not trade any of those players during the offseason, but even before this report, I assumed Holiday and Hauser might be moved in order to take on a couple of expiring contracts. Porzingis is a FA after next season, and they are not going to keep an aging Holiday over Derrick White. I feel like those moves were likely to occur even if the Grousbeck continued to own the Celtics.

Let's just hope they don't take this team down to the studs, a la the Red Sox. I can live with a reset year or two because that second apron handcuffs teams from being able to do so much, so I get it. But their window for subsequent championships should largely be open through at least the end of Tatum's contract.

Heading to the game tonight from CT. Should I park at the Prudential Center and walk?
That would be a 40 minute plus walk. I've parked at the post office sq garage, which is usually cheaper than the pru, and walked (15 min) to the garden. But if you do park at the pru consider taking the green line straight to the garden.
